Boc-D-Phe-ONp CAS:16195-70-9
Boc-D-Phe-ONp yana taka muhimmiyar rawa a cikin haɗakar peptide, musamman a cikin haɗakar peptide mai ƙarfi (SPPS) da haɗakar peptide mai mataki-magani. A matsayin wani abu mai kariya daga amino acid, yana sauƙaƙa haɗakar ragowar D-phenylalanine cikin jerin peptide. A cikin SPPS, ana amfani da Boc-D-Phe-ONp don gabatar da raka'o'in D-phenylalanine a lokacin haɗa sarƙoƙi na peptide akan tallafi masu ƙarfi, yayin da a cikin haɗakar peptide, yana ba da damar ƙirƙirar haɗin peptide a cikin halayen da suka dogara da mafita. Masu bincike da masana kimiyyar magunguna suna amfani da Boc-D-Phe-ONp don ƙirƙirar peptides da aka keɓance tare da takamaiman jerin D-amino acid waɗanda aka inganta don gwaje-gwajen halittu, nazarin tsarin, da haɓaka magunguna. Yin amfani da amsawar ƙungiyar 4-nitrophenyl ester, za su iya cimma haɗin gwiwa mai inganci tare da ƙungiyoyin amino, wanda ke haifar da tsawaita sarƙoƙin peptide da samar da tsarin peptide daban-daban. | Tsarin aiki | C20H22N2O6 |
| Gwaji | 99% |
| Bayyanar | farin foda |
| Lambar CAS | 16195-70-9 |
| shiryawa | Ƙarami da girma |
| Rayuwar shiryayye | Shekaru 2 |
| Ajiya | A adana a wuri mai sanyi da bushewa |
